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25 04655 0623742 19734438
57848250870 87631
57848250870 87631
58108 8791 11 1985901751
All about undefined
Interested in learning more?
57848250870 87631
58108 8791 11 1985901751
See more
470487 67
16 98 36451753 381581 7019
See more
84639091459 946387394
253 30 2070 4515523
See more